《程式設計師思維訓練》閱讀筆記

2021-07-26 05:31:02 字數 2884 閱讀 3439

1.最重要的技能是:溝通能力學習與思考能力

2.始終尋找屬於自己的方法,切忌隨波逐流。

1.從新手到專家,不止是獲得了技術或者知道更多,而是在認識世界和解決問題以及如何形成思維模型等方面體驗根本性區別。

2.新手使用規則,專家使用直覺

-積極的實踐需要四個條件

1.明確定義的任務

2.任務有挑戰性,但要可行

3.任務環境可以提供大量反饋

4.提供重複犯錯和糾錯的機會

3.通過觀察和模仿學習

1.r型對直覺、問題解決和創造性非常重要;l型使人細緻工作並實現目標。最佳模式需要兩者協同工作。

1.使用隱喻

//天哪我覺得我就是乙個用右腦過度的人並不知道這裡有什麼可用的

2.**需要一次編寫,多次閱讀!

1.認知偏見

-思維定式

-基本歸因錯誤:問題的發生有個人有情景兩種影響

-自私的偏見

-需要定論:對疑問和不確定感到不舒服

-認可上的偏見:人們都有自己的一套成見

-**效應:因為非常熟悉某事物而喜歡

-霍桑效應:人們在被審視時往往會改變自己的行為

-虛假記憶

-符號約減謬誤:符號約減會丟失細節甚至真相

-名詞謬誤:以為貼上標籤就能理解它(高能)

2.一些勸誡

-很少不意味著沒有

-絕不說「絕不」

-推遲下結論

-通過明確的概率進行猜想

-信任記錄而非記憶

-重視情景,重視成長時代的偏見

-尊重不同人的性格,你無法改變別人。別人的性格缺陷肯定和你不同

3.相信直覺但是要驗證

你怎麼知道的?//非常需要反直覺思考能力

-你怎麼知道的?

-誰說的?

-有什麼特別的?

-我的做法會如何影響你?

-與什麼或者誰比較?

-總是發生嗎?你能想到乙個特例嗎?

-如果你這樣做了(或者不這樣做)會怎樣?

-什麼阻止了你?

請仔細檢查你的立場

如果認為自己已經明確了一些事情,那麼試著解釋一下它的反面。這有助於避免之前提到的表面上的謬論。將行為、意見、理論和它們的對立面進行詳細比照,這種措施強制你從更加批判和細緻的角度反思你的觀點。

4.預期創造現實,至少是有所影響的。

5.一切都是折中的結果(高能)

任何乙個決定都是一種權衡,凡事總有兩面性,仔細權衡——積極和消極的兩面——有助於確保你更加全面的評估形勢。

1.學習不是強加給你的,而是需要你主動去做的事情。

2.僅僅掌握知識,而不去實踐沒有用。

3.隨機的方法導致隨機的結果!

4.目標任務使你更靠近目標

-目標是一種理想狀態,通常是短期的,是你努力要達到的狀態。

-目標任務是一種幫你接近目標的事物。

5.smart方法

-目標任務是具體的

-目標是可度量的:記得要採取增量進步的方法

-目標是可實現的:要合理!

-目標是相關的:真的和自己有關

-目標是時間可控的:需要設定乙個最後期限,沒有期限,目標會逐漸衰退,永遠被每天更緊急的事情所排擠。

6.對主動學習的投資做好計畫

-寫下現在、短期和長期的具體目標

-增加兩個新的學習領域,讓你的知識投資變得多元化

-每週設定時間來實施知識投資

-設定提醒,讓自己定期、階段性地重新評估投資計畫。哪些發生了改變?哪些已經沒有了意義?

7.多元智力

-身體-動覺:體育、舞蹈、工藝、烹飪★

-語言:口頭辯論、講故事、閱讀和寫作★★★★☆

-邏輯-數學:數學、科學、分類學和幾何★★★☆

-視覺-空間:使用圖表或**、素描、繪畫和影象操作★★

-**:演奏、識別聲音、節奏、模式、記憶標語和詩文★★

-人際:感情共鳴,感覺意圖和他人的激勵★★★★☆

-自我認知:自我反省,了解內心世界★★★★★

哪些用到了?哪些需要提高?不要擔心自己擅長什麼不擅長什麼,去學去超越!

8.一些更好的學習方法(todo)

閱讀是最無效的學習方式

-sq3r閱讀法

1.調查:掃瞄目錄和每章總結,得出總體看法

2.問題:記錄所有問題

3.閱讀:閱讀全部內容

4.複述:總結,做筆記,用自己的話來複述

5.回顧:重讀,擴充套件筆記,與同事討論

在深入細節之前有總體印象,弄清楚自己想要明白的全部問題,反覆閱讀,用自己的語言改寫最重要的部分。記錄一些初步的想法。努力去使用書中的資訊

-思維導圖(大體就是多種顏色線條連線blabla)

-以教代學:

建立學習小組。

1.通過探索可以學的更好,而不是指令

2.不要把精力放在糾正乙個個細節上,只需要具有意識。接受事實是第一步。觀察,不做判斷,然後行動

3.壓力扼殺判斷。

4.過度努力追求會導致失敗

5.設定允許失敗的區域,但要吸取教訓

1.冥想

2.管理知識(todo)

3.情景切換——無論你做什麼,都不要同時去做;管理干擾

實踐、計畫、信念、步步為營。

《程式設計師的思維訓練》讀書筆記

這是一本講如何成為某一領域內高手的書。作者提煉了自己在軟體開發領域內的學習 實踐經驗,並結合心理學 神經學等學科知識,使其成為一套系統的高手高階方 五層模型 技能獲取領域的五層模型 大腦工作原理 大腦的思維方式有l型和r型,前者代表邏輯思維,後者代表直覺 情感等非線性思考方式,充分結合兩者,能夠事半...

《程式設計師的思維訓練》讀書筆記

這是一本講如何成為某一領域內高手的書。作者提煉了自己在軟體開發領域內的學習 實踐經驗,並結合心理學 神經學等學科知識,使其成為一套系統的高手高階方 五層模型 技能獲取領域的五層模型 大腦工作原理 大腦的思維方式有l型和r型,前者代表邏輯思維,後者代表直覺 情感等非線性思考方式,充分結合兩者,能夠事半...

《程式設計師思維訓練》讀書小記

l型思維 通過邏輯 推理 分析,作出決定。r型思維 通過直覺得到問題的解決方法。專家型人才主要使用r型思維,靠直覺找到問題的解決方法。l型思維喜歡按部就班,相信通過推理 驗證得到的結果是可靠的,更強調理性,看到的也只是問題的區域性。r型思維是從全域性系統的角度看問題,然後呼叫與之相關的任何知識,在我...